popt-1.50 or better??

Gary Kline kline at thought.org
Sun Jul 25 21:03:28 UTC 2010

On Sat, Jul 24, 2010 at 10:53:03PM +0000, b. f. wrote:
> >here are the last few lines of output from configure, ots-0.5.0:
> >
> >checking for pkg-config... /usr/X11R6/bin/pkg-config
> >checking for glib-2.0 >= 2.0 libxml-2.0 >= 2.4.23... yes
> >checking OTS_CFLAGS... -I/usr/local/include/glib-2.0
> >-I/usr/local/lib/glib-2.0/include -I/usr/local/include/libxml2
> >-I/usr/local/include
> >checking OTS_LIBS... -L/usr/local/lib -lglib-2.0 -lxml2
> >checking for poptParseArgvString in -lpopt... no
> >configure: error: popt 1.5 or newer is required to build ots.
> >You can download the latest version from
> >ftp://ftp.rpm.org/pub/rpm/dist/rpm-4.1.x/
> poptParseArgvString is in the $PREFIX/lib/libpopt.so.0 library from
> our devel/popt port. The latest available version of this software is
> 1.16, in the Red Hat repos.  Look at the configure script to determine
> why it can't find the symbol. Maybe you need to reinstall devel/popt,
> or patch the configure script.

	can anybody tell me how to upgrade just this one file:
	devel/popt?  i tried various forms up portupgrade.  zip.

	i'm interested in anything that is an improvment on old getopt().
	that said, i remember fu==ooling around w ith doing things the 
	=long= way. having an "#include <stdopt.h>"  with those few dozen
	lines of code hidden away would be a ++win.


	PS: we do have ots; it's in textproc.  check it out, guys.  seems
	    to work out/box.

	pps:: it is time for a C2012 or the like... 

> b.

